Forecast: Gas Oil and Diesel Oil (Excluding Biofuel Portion) Final Consumption in Non-Metallic Minerals Sector in France

In 2023, the final consumption of gas oil and diesel oil (excluding the biofuel portion) in France's non-metallic minerals sector stood at an undisclosed figure. The forecast from 2024 to 2028 suggests a steady increase in consumption, rising from 2.67 thousand terajoules in 2024 to 2.94 thousand terajoules in 2028. This represents an average annual growth rate (CAGR) of approximately 2.43% over the period. Year-on-year, the consumption is expected to increase by about 2.62% to 2.98% annually, indicating a consistent upward trend.
